2. Uneven Weight Distribution is a Bigger Risk
With light loads comes the potential for poor weight distribution, which can lead to imbalances in the truck. When cargo is improperly distributed, it affects the truck’s handling and stability. Beyond safety, uneven loads may accelerate tire wear or cause excessive strain on specific parts of the truck’s frame.
Ironically, heavy hauls are less likely to suffer from haphazard weight distribution. Due to their size, these loads are typically planned more meticulously, with careful attention paid to balancing the weight across the truck’s axles.
3. Reduced Traction Complicates Control
Light loads can also reduce traction, which impacts the truck’s grip on the road. With less weight keeping the tires firmly planted on the ground, light loads can make trucks more prone to slipping or skidding on rain-soaked, icy, or loose gravel roads.
Heavier loads naturally press tires more securely to the road surface, providing better traction and vehicle stability, especially in less-than-ideal conditions. While heavier loads come with their own handling challenges, their improved traction often makes them the safer option in difficult terrain.
4. Suspension Efficiency Diminishes
Suspension systems are engineered to work best within specific weight ranges. Under-loaded trucks prevent the suspension systems from fully engaging, resulting in inefficient performance. This mismatch can cause the truck to bounce or sway unnecessarily, creating discomfort for drivers and straining the suspension over time.
Conversely, trucks carrying heavier loads more effectively engage their suspension systems, leading to smoother rides, more even wear and tear, and a better overall driving experience.

6. Inefficiencies in Revenue Performance
An often-overlooked downside of light loads is the hidden cost of underutilized vehicles. Trucks running at less than full capacity may burn just as much fuel but without the same revenue generation, resulting in decreased profitability. Every mile driven with minimal cargo lowers the truck’s overall cost-efficiency.
On the other hand, trucks carrying heavier loads maximize their revenue potential by transporting more goods per trip. This reduces the frequency of empty or partially filled journeys, boosting the overall return on investment.
